運用 JavaScript 幫表格或是按鈕加上 Disabled 屬性,來管理使用者的行為。
實作步驟
1. HTML 部分 – 先載入要作用的按鈕或是表單,這裡採用 Bootstrap 的按鈕為例。
1 2 |
<!--Button--> <button class="btn btn btn-primary my-2 my-sm-0" type="submit" id="more">載入更多選擇</button> |
2. JavaScript 部分
1 2 3 4 5 6 7 8 9 10 11 12 |
const more = document.querySelector('#more') // 監聽按鈕,若Google Map 沒有下一頁20筆資料,則按鈕關閉作用 more.addEventListener('click', event => { event.preventDefault() if (pagination.hasNextPage) { sleep: 2; pagination.nextPage() } else { more.disabled = true } }) |
參考資料
1.Javascript disabled 改變表單欄位或按鈕屬性
按讚加入粉絲團